Highlights
Are people in Whitestown older or younger than people in Pedricktown?
- The Median Age in Whitestown is 5.6 years younger than in Pedricktown.
Are housing costs cheaper in Whitestown or Pedricktown?
- Whitestown
housing
costs are 26.6% more expensive than Pedricktown hous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Whitestown or Pedricktown?
- The average commute for residents of Whitestown is 2.7 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Pedricktown.
